Output 21c56989681716dd11d058c766c2fcdbd24e661de9802a33abb99d56b3a99d69:1

value
1036616
script pubkey
OP_0 OP_PUSHBYTES_20 7adc4989fc171a4f63aa6fb9f5a02e4c8239bb9d
address
ltc1q0twynz0uzudy7ca2d7ultgpwfjprnwua5pwp5h
transaction
21c56989681716dd11d058c766c2fcdbd24e661de9802a33abb99d56b3a99d69
spent
true